Document Transport — Quarterly Stock-Count Ledger. Records team procedure at Merrowfield: once the count is signed off, the ledger is sealed in a tamper-evident envelope and logged in the transport register. It travels alone, never with routine mail. The envelope stays in the records safe until collection. The courier hand-over instruction follows below.

courier memo of yajef-bajep: the frawyn jordor courier leaves the norwyn ledger at gate 2781 under passcode 330769

**Handover — Log Sampling, Pigeonrelay**

Pigeonrelay emits ~40k lines/min at peak. Sampling is set to 1:50 for INFO, full capture for WARN and above. Config lives in sampler.toml; changes roll out on redeploy, no restart needed. Don't disable sampling during incidents — storage fills in under an hour. Error budgets are tracked in the Fenwick dashboard. The sampler admin console is sealed; unseal it with the recovery passphrase provided below.

unlock words, hahaf-fajeg: quenmir-belius

## Configuration

The Harrowfield gateway ingests telemetry from tractors and irrigation rigs, then exposes it to plugins over a local bus. Plugin authors: set `HF_POLL_SECONDS` and `HF_BUS_TOPIC` in `gateway.env`; defaults suit most fleets. Plugins never touch upstream credentials directly — the gateway brokers all calls. The upstream ingest credential is declared on the next line.

secret setting of yagug-hahog: COURIER_KEY13=44c9b50f678cd